Origins of the Slot Machine

The first slot machine, known as the Liberty Bell, was invented by Charles Fey in 1895. With just three reels and five symbols—horseshoes, bells, and playing card suits—it was mechanically simple but immensely popular. Players were drawn to the machine’s instant rewards and the sense of suspense as the reels spun.

Over time, the machines evolved. The 1960s saw electromechanical slots, and the 1970s brought video slots. Today, modern slots are largely digital, boasting advanced graphics, immersive themes, and complex bonus features that appeal to both casual players and seasoned gamblers.

How Slot Games Work

At their core, modern slot games rely on a Random Number Generator (RNG). This algorithm ensures every spin is independent and random, meaning no pattern or previous outcome can predict the next result. Each spin may trigger payouts according to paylines—predefined lines across the reels—or through special combinations like scatters and wild symbols.

Many online slots include bonus rounds, multipliers, free spins, and progressive jackpots, offering players more ways to win and keeping the gameplay dynamic and engaging.

Playing Responsibly

While slots are entertaining, they are designed around chance, not strategy. Players should approach them with moderation, setting limits on time and spending. Many modern platforms now include tools for responsible gaming, such as deposit limits and self-exclusion options, ensuring that the fun remains safe.
